Abstract

The utility model relates to a film, in particular to a protection film. An antiglare film includes a protection layer for preventing dust from adhering onto a screen, and is characterized by further including an antiglare coating for preventing light reflection, wherein the antiglare coating is positioned under the protection layer. A safety base layer playing the shock resistance role is applied under the antiglare coating. By dint of the excellent antiglare technique, the generated glare when people look at the content on the screen combined with the antiglare film can be reduced, and people can look at the content more clearly. Moreover, the hardness of the screen combined with the antiglare film is enhanced, thereby reducing the possibility of screen fracture caused by external factors.
